Job Description:

The Metadata team is responsible for the creation, maintenance, and governance of critical metadata across the enterprise. The team support many teams and capabilities across the business, helping us make healthier choices for Data by better understanding and proactively managing the integrity of our Enterprise Data Landscape. The Metadata and Documentation Specialist is an important role within the Data Enablement Services function. The successful individual will build and develop technical skills in several key areas enabling data management technologies, delivering new metadata management services and features and developing a view of our critical data landscape. You will capture, refine and document operational procedures, systems documentation and metadata to help build greater understanding of Admiral’s data and data systems. You will support the creation and curation of the business glossary and Enterprise Data Catalog, supporting the development and maintenance of an end-to-end data lifecycle management approach for our business domains and critical data assets.

Job Responsibility:

  • As a team, take responsibility for capturing and maintaining a governance and architectural view of our continually evolving Data Landscape
  • Plan, develop, deliver, and operational data documentation and data cataloguing
  • Work with the Data Governance Business Partners and Data Governance Specialists to develop training content for the embedding of the Data Catalog
  • Work with Data Governance Specialists to ensure collection, collation, enhancement, and augmentation of metadata within their data domain
  • Write explanatory and procedural guides for multiple audiences
  • Consult with Stakeholders to assist in implementing updates to data documentation and data cataloguing – build and enrich data lineage
  • Work to develop procedures, policies, standards and other strategic documents that support our metadata management objectives
  • Create, manage and maintain the Conceptual and logical Data Models, Data Catalogues, Data Dictionaries, Business Glossaries, and other repositories of data system documentation
  • Work with the Data Quality team to identify critical data flows and control points
  • Develop and maintain key stakeholder relationships across EUI

Requirements:

  • Strong attention to detail
  • Pragmatic and practical, with ability to tailor methods, principles and standards to appropriate situations and audiences
  • Excellent communication, for example conveying information to diverse audiences in a way that is easily understood and actionable
  • Hands on experience and knowledge of Enterprise Data Catalogs & data modelling tools such as Sparx, Collibra, & Google Cloud Data Catalog
  • Knowledge of data discovery technology such as BigID
  • Proficiency with Microsoft SharePoint, Atlassian Confluence and other documentation applications
  • Relationship management, for example creating relationships and quickly building trust with internal and external stakeholders
  • Working on own initiative, with the ability to introduce fresh thinking to the role and the wider Data Enablement Services team
  • Qualification such as CDMP Associate or above highly desirable
